中文下载excel乱码怎么办

中文下载excel乱码怎么办

中文下载Excel乱码怎么办?

中文下载Excel乱码的原因主要包括编码格式问题、软件版本差异、操作系统语言设置不匹配、文件保存格式不正确、字体缺失等。其中,编码格式问题是最常见的原因。为了避免这种情况,可以在保存文件时选择正确的编码格式,如UTF-8或GBK。

当我们下载Excel文件时,出现乱码的情况常常令人困扰。通常,这种问题主要源于编码格式的不匹配。例如,从某些网页下载的Excel文件使用的是UTF-8编码,而我们的Excel软件默认使用的是ANSI编码,这就会导致乱码。解决这个问题的方法之一是,在保存文件之前,确保选择合适的编码格式,例如UTF-8或GBK。这样可以有效避免乱码的出现。

一、编码格式问题

1. UTF-8与ANSI的区别

UTF-8和ANSI是两种不同的字符编码方式。UTF-8是一种可变长度的编码方式,能够表示几乎所有语言的字符,而ANSI则是微软开发的一种编码标准,主要用于表示西方字符。由于UTF-8能够表示更多字符,所以在处理多语言文件时,UTF-8是一个更好的选择。

2. 如何选择合适的编码格式

在保存文件时,我们可以选择不同的编码格式。以Excel为例,当我们另存为CSV文件时,可以选择文件的编码格式。具体步骤如下:

  1. 打开Excel文件,选择“文件”菜单。
  2. 选择“另存为”选项。
  3. 在保存类型中选择“CSV(逗号分隔)(*.csv)”。
  4. 点击“工具”按钮,选择“Web 选项”。
  5. 在“编码”选项卡中,选择“UTF-8”。
  6. 保存文件。

二、软件版本差异

1. 不同版本的Excel兼容性问题

不同版本的Excel在处理字符编码时可能存在差异。较新的版本通常支持更多的编码格式,而较旧的版本可能只支持ANSI或少数几种编码格式。如果我们在较新的版本中保存文件,而在较旧的版本中打开,就可能出现乱码。

2. 如何确保兼容性

为了确保不同版本的兼容性,我们可以在保存文件时选择一种通用的编码格式,如UTF-8。此外,我们也可以将文件保存为其他格式,例如Excel 97-2003工作簿(*.xls),以确保在较旧版本中能够正确打开。

三、操作系统语言设置不匹配

1. 操作系统语言设置的影响

操作系统的语言设置也会影响Excel文件的显示。如果操作系统的默认语言与文件的编码格式不匹配,就可能出现乱码。例如,如果文件使用的是中文编码,而操作系统的默认语言是英文,文件中的中文字符可能无法正确显示。

2. 如何调整操作系统语言设置

我们可以通过调整操作系统的语言设置来解决这个问题。以Windows为例,具体步骤如下:

  1. 打开“控制面板”。
  2. 选择“时钟、语言和区域”。
  3. 点击“区域和语言选项”。
  4. 在“管理”选项卡中,选择“更改系统区域设置”。
  5. 将系统区域设置更改为中文(简体,中国)。
  6. 重启计算机。

四、文件保存格式不正确

1. 不同文件格式的影响

Excel文件可以保存为多种格式,如.xlsx、.xls、.csv等。不同的文件格式在处理字符编码时可能存在差异。例如,CSV文件是纯文本格式,字符编码必须正确设置,否则会出现乱码。而.xlsx和.xls文件则是二进制格式,通常不会出现编码问题。

2. 如何选择合适的文件格式

为了避免乱码,我们可以选择一种合适的文件格式。例如,如果需要保存包含中文字符的文件,建议使用.xlsx或.xls格式,而不是CSV格式。如果必须使用CSV格式,确保在保存时选择正确的编码格式。

五、字体缺失

1. 字体缺失的影响

如果计算机上缺少某些字体,Excel文件中的字符可能无法正确显示,导致乱码。这种情况通常发生在使用特殊字体或非系统默认字体时

2. 如何解决字体缺失问题

解决字体缺失问题的方法是安装缺失的字体。我们可以从互联网下载所需的字体,并将其安装到系统中。具体步骤如下:

  1. 下载所需的字体文件(通常为.ttf或.otf格式)。
  2. 右键点击字体文件,选择“安装”。
  3. 重启Excel。

六、Excel插件和宏的影响

1. 插件和宏的干扰

某些Excel插件和宏可能会干扰文件的字符编码,导致乱码。例如,某些数据处理插件可能会在导出文件时更改编码格式,从而导致乱码。

2. 如何排查和解决

为了排查和解决插件和宏的影响,我们可以尝试禁用所有插件和宏,然后重新保存文件。具体步骤如下:

  1. 打开Excel,选择“文件”菜单。
  2. 选择“选项”。
  3. 在“加载项”选项卡中,选择“COM加载项”,然后点击“转到”。
  4. 取消所有加载项的勾选,点击“确定”。
  5. 重新打开文件,检查是否仍然出现乱码。

七、数据导入导出的影响

1. 导入导出数据时的注意事项

在导入导出数据时,我们需要特别注意字符编码问题。例如,从数据库导出数据时,如果数据库的字符编码与Excel的字符编码不匹配,就可能出现乱码

2. 如何正确导入导出数据

为了确保数据导入导出时不出现乱码,我们可以采取以下措施:

  1. 在导出数据时,确保选择合适的字符编码,如UTF-8。
  2. 在导入数据时,确保Excel的字符编码与数据文件的字符编码一致。
  3. 使用专业的数据导入导出工具,这些工具通常能够自动处理字符编码问题。

八、其他可能的原因及解决方法

1. 网络下载问题

有时候,网络下载过程中可能会出现文件损坏,导致乱码。确保使用可靠的下载工具和稳定的网络连接,可以减少这种情况的发生。

2. 文件传输问题

通过电子邮件或网络传输文件时,文件可能会被压缩或编码,导致乱码。建议使用压缩工具如ZIP或RAR,并确保在传输过程中不对文件进行二次编码

九、总结

中文下载Excel乱码的问题主要源于编码格式问题、软件版本差异、操作系统语言设置不匹配、文件保存格式不正确、字体缺失等。通过选择合适的编码格式、确保软件版本兼容、调整操作系统语言设置、选择正确的文件保存格式、安装缺失的字体等方法,我们可以有效避免乱码的出现。此外,在导入导出数据时,注意字符编码问题,使用专业的工具,也能够减少乱码的发生。希望本文能够帮助您解决中文下载Excel乱码的问题,提高工作效率。

相关问答FAQs:

1. 如何解决中文下载Excel乱码的问题?

  • 为什么我下载的Excel文件中的中文显示为乱码?
  • 我该如何调整Excel设置,以确保中文下载时不会出现乱码?
  • 有没有办法在下载Excel文件时自动解决中文乱码问题?

2. 中文下载Excel乱码的原因是什么?

  • 为什么我在下载Excel文件时,中文字符会变成乱码?
  • 是Excel软件本身的问题导致了中文乱码,还是我在下载过程中出了什么问题?
  • 中文乱码与Excel文件的编码有关吗?

3. 如何避免中文下载Excel乱码问题?

  • 有没有一种特定的文件格式或编码方式,可以确保中文下载Excel时不会出现乱码?
  • 我应该在下载Excel文件之前进行哪些设置,以避免中文字符乱码?
  • 有没有一种更好的方法来下载包含中文字符的Excel文件,而不会出现乱码问题?

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4444170

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部